As part of your role, your key responsibilities will include, but are not limited to:

  • Provide exceptional customer service, welcoming and guiding court users.
  • Monitoring premises and visitors via CCTV and x-ray machines, together with other security checks such as using hand-held metal detectors on court users and bag searches on arrival.
  • Patrolling and securing access to buildings and satellite buildings, keeping in contact with the control room with the use of hand-held radios.
  • Responding to panic alarm buttons in Judges' rooms, courts and offices.
  • Responding to any security issues within the complex and recording and reporting details of those incidents.
